Transaction 42c73684475ea376654c27927382df5fe5e39c4b5a6fa9b3e3d6c6de69a06892
1 Input
1 Output
-
42c73684475ea376654c27927382df5fe5e39c4b5a6fa9b3e3d6c6de69a06892:0
- value
- 615845
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f373b96fe4a60a78e4e73d013c30bfc3f030b9 OP_EQUAL
- address
- 3BMEX2jtvwEwfpxijrmaNQSXBhWjmbaR6V